
Kenko Releases Updated Teleconverters
By Matt J. Weiss, January 25, 2010 @ 02:56 PM (EST)
Kenko has released upgrades for three of their teleconverters for Canon and Nikon mounts. The DGX upgrades now will communicate the effective focal length and aperture of the lens and converter combination to the camera so it is in the EXIF data. Basically, adding the X is not a huge upgrade, but it's an upgrade none the less.
For those that don't know what a teleconverter is, it is placed between the camera body and your lens to increase the lenses focal length. The 1.4x teleconverter effectively increases the focal length of a lens 1.4x. They are good tool for supermacro underwater photography.
